Laura and I get sore in our legs and our hips as we walk long distances, but it's our feet that we seem to need to deal with the most. There's the pain on the bottom of the feet, on the tops, at our ankles. Then, there are the blisters we get, mostly on our toes. I've just now confirmed that I must have a certain kind of insert to prevent the blisters I get on the sides of the balls of my feet. We analyze the various types of blister preventing lubricant--we prefer Tri-Glide but Body Glide is easier to pack in our non-fanny packs. (I tried the powder--messier than the others and didn't prevent blisters.) And we've tried out different varieties of socks. We both bought the same kind of single layered nylon socks, then I tried double layered (more comfy, but they stretch out and then fall down as I'm walking) and Laura checked out toe socks (but they gave her blisters). And of course you have read about my multiple shoe shopping failures. I'm on pair 5 & 6. #5 is a go! The jury is still out on #6. I'm going to give them one more try...

Laura and I both get stiffness and pain in the tops of our ankles. But I've been experiencing lingering swelling, though only only sometimes, and lingering ankle pain.
